Complete Nano-Based Protection For Paintwork & Wheels
Using a nanotechnology-based sealant is one of the most popular ways to protect your vehicle from the ravages of daily driving. Si3D is an innovative, nano-ceramic coating providing a durable, chemical resistant, swirl resistant layer to protect delicate clearcoat finishes.
Prior to sealing your vehicle, it is imperative to ensure the paintwork is completely bare of silicone or polish residues which may interfere with the sealant`s bonding process. This complete kit contains everything you require to ensure your car is cleansed and protected.
Kit Contains:
EX Residue Remover - 200ml
Si3D 50 ml
Applicator Block
Suede Applicator x 3
Microfibre Cloth x 2
Nitrile Gloves x 2
Features & Benefits:
EX Residue Remover ensures paintwork free from polish residues
Si3D is fluorine & solvent-free
Si3D increases paint hardness up to 9H (pencil scale)
Provides hydrophobic, swirl resistant, chemical resistant top layer
Treated surfaces are easier to clean
Adds a colour darkening effect to clearcoat
Provides protection for around 20,000 miles
Nanolex Si3D was developed, tested & manufactured in Germany
